Does Mr. Right Exist?/Is Love Real?
by margotescargot at 10/28/2009 2:13:32 PM


I've watched my fair share of chick flicks, was an avid Sex and the City fan and I've read enough feminist literature to teach a Women's Studies course. Time and again I'll pick up a copy of Cosmo at the airport. In the fictional world the girl gets the guy, ends up with prince charming after much strife and anguish. But I know plenty of real people that have yet to find their knight in shining armor and they've been through hell and back. For every happy couple there's another single man or woman who will never find their soulmate.

The relevation that there isn't someone out there for everyone saddens me. I'm sure my 40-something single aunt thought she would be happily married when she was my age. We are taught to think that true love is a right guranteed to us in the Constitution. However,not everyone is so lucky to find their counterpart. So, if that's the case maybe the idea that there is someone out there for everyone is completely false.

And even if you do find the right person what if you're wrong? What if that person turns out to be a complete jerk? Then you have to start over with less certainty and a broken heart. Most relationships end, that's the truth. Fifty percent of marriages in the USA end in divorce. So what hope is there for young single people?

Maybe love is something we just have to believe in against all odds. Something that defies statistics and studies. That's all that I can think of that makes me feel better. The faith in love is what separates romantics from realists. Love has no place for realists and cynics, one has to believe in love the way they believe in their faith I guess.

Well those are my thoughts. What do you all think?
